注射針用ステンレスパイプ
一般に、注射針として使用されるステンレスパイプの製品規格表です。
- 取り扱い材質
- 304・316・304L・316L・BST
Thin / Regular Wall
| NOMINAL(平均値)mm | TOLERANCES(公差) | ||||
|---|---|---|---|---|---|
| GAUGE | OD(外径) | ID(内径) | WALL(内径) | OD(外径) | ID(内径) |
| 3XT | 6.5786 | 6.0706 | 0.254 | ±0.0508 | ±0.0508 |
| 3TW | 6.5786 | 5.8166 | 0.381 | ±0.0508 | ±0.0508 |
| 3RW | 6.5786 | 5.5626 | 0.508 | ±0.0508 | ±0.0762 |
| 3½ | 6.3246 | 5.5626 | 0.381 | ±0.0254 | ±0.0762 |
| 4XT | 6.0452 | 5.5372 | 0.254 | ±0.0508 | ±0.0508 |
| 4TW | 6.0452 | 5.2832 | 0.381 | ±0.0508 | ±0.0508 |
| 4RW | 6.0452 | 5.0292 | 0.508 | ±0.0508 | ±0.0762 |
| 4½ | 5.7912 | 5.0292 | 0.381 | ±0.0254 | ±0.0762 |
| 5XT | 5.5626 | 5.207 | 0.1778 | ±0.0508 | ±0.0508 |
| 5TW | 5.5626 | 5.0546 | 0.254 | ±0.0508 | ±0.0508 |
| 5RW | 5.5626 | 4.8006 | 0.381 | ±0.0508 | ±0.0762 |
| 5½ | 5.3594 | 4.8006 | 0.2794 | ±0.0254 | ±0.0762 |
| 6X | 5.1562 | 4.8006 | 0.1778 | ±0.0254 | ±0.0508 |
| 6TW | 5.1562 | 4.6482 | 0.254 | ±0.0254 | ±0.0508 |
| 6RW | 5.1562 | 4.3942 | 0.381 | ±0.0254 | ±0.0762 |
| 6½ | 4.7752 | 4.2672 | 0.254 | ±0.0254 | ±0.0762 |
| 7XX | 4.572 | 4.3942 | 0.0889 | ±0.0254 | ±0.0254 |
| 7X | 4.572 | 4.2164 | 0.1778 | ±0.0254 | ±0.0508 |
| 7TW | 4.572 | 4.064 | 0.254 | ±0.0254 | ±0.0508 |
| 7RW | 4.572 | 3.81 | 0.381 | ±0.0254 | ±0.0762 |
| 7HV | 4.572 | 3.3274 | 0.6223 | ±0.0254 | ±0.0762 |
| 7½ | 4.3688 | 3.81 | 0.2794 | ±0.0254 | ±0.0762 |
| 8XXX | 4.191 | 3.9624 | 0.1143 | ±0.0254 | ±0.0508 |
| 8XX | 4.191 | 3.81 | 0.1905 | ±0.0254 | ±0.0635 |
| 8TW | 4.191 | 3.683 | 0.254 | ±0.0254 | ±0.0508 |
| 8RW | 4.191 | 3.429 | 0.381 | ±0.0254 | ±0.0762 |
| 8HV | 4.191 | 2.9718 | 0.6096 | ±0.0254 | ±0.0762 |
| 8½ | 3.9624 | 3.4544 | 0.254 | ±0.0254 | ±0.0762 |
| 9XXX | 3.7592 | 3.4798 | 0.1397 | ±0.0254 | ±0.0508 |
| 9XX | 3.7592 | 3.429 | 0.1651 | ±0.0254 | ±0.0508 |
| 9TW | 3.7592 | 3.2512 | 0.254 | ±0.0254 | ±0.0508 |
| 9RW | 3.7592 | 2.9972 | 0.381 | ±0.0254 | ±0.0762 |
| 9HV | 3.7592 | 2.4892 | 0.635 | ±0.0254 | ±0.0762 |
| 9½ | 3.5814 | 3.0226 | 0.2794 | ±0.0254 | ±0.0508 |
| 10UT | 3.4036 | 3.0988 | 0.1524 | ±0.0254 | ±0.0508 |
| 10XT | 3.4036 | 2.9972 | 0.2032 | ±0.0254 | ±0.0508 |
| 10TW | 3.4036 | 2.8956 | 0.254 | ±0.0254 | ±0.0508 |
| 10RW | 3.4036 | 2.6924 | 0.3556 | ±0.0254 | ±0.0508 |
| 10HV | 3.4036 | 2.54 | 0.4318 | ±0.0254 | ±0.0508 |
| 10½ | 3.2004 | 2.6924 | 0.254 | ±0.0254 | ±0.0508 |
| 11XX | 3.048 | 2.8448 | 0.1016 | ±0.0254 | ±0.0508 |
| 11X | 3.048 | 2.6924 | 0.1778 | ±0.0254 | ±0.0508 |
| 11TW | 3.048 | 2.54 | 0.254 | ±0.0254 | ±0.0508 |
| 11RW | 3.048 | 2.3876 | 0.3302 | ±0.0254 | ±0.0508 |
| 11HV | 3.048 | 2.286 | 0.381 | ±0.0254 | ±0.0508 |
| 11½ | 2.921 | 2.4003 | 0.26162 | ±0.0254 | ±0.0381 |
| 12XX | 2.7686 | 2.54 | 0.1143 | ±0.0254 | ±0.0254 |
| 12XT | 2.7686 | 2.413 | 0.1778 | ±0.0254 | ±0.0508 |
| 12TW | 2.7686 | 2.3114 | 0.2286 | ±0.0254 | ±0.0508 |
| 12RW | 2.7686 | 2.159 | 0.3048 | ±0.0254 | ±0.0508 |
| 12H | 2.7686 | 1.9558 | 0.4064 | ±0.0254 | ±0.0508 |
| 12½ | 2.54 | 2.0828 | 0.2286 | ±0.0254 | ±0.0508 |
| 13XX | 2.413 | 2.286 | 0.0635 | ±0.0254 | ±0.0254 |
| 13X | 2.413 | 2.159 | 0.127 | ±0.0254 | ±0.0254 |
| 13TW | 2.413 | 1.9558 | 0.2286 | ±0.0254 | ±0.0508 |
| 13RW | 2.413 | 1.8034 | 0.3048 | ±0.0254 | ±0.0508 |
| 13HV | 2.413 | 1.6256 | 0.3937 | ±0.0254 | ±0.0508 |
| 13½ | 2.2606 | 1.8034 | 0.2286 | ±0.0254 | ±0.0508 |
| 14XX | 2.1082 | 1.9558 | 0.0762 | ±0.0254 | ±0.0254 |
| 14UT | 2.1082 | 1.8923 | 0.10922 | ±0.0254 | ±0.0381 |
| 14XT | 2.1082 | 1.8288 | 0.1397 | ±0.0254 | ±0.0254 |
| 14TW | 2.1082 | 1.7018 | 0.2032 | ±0.0254 | +0.0381/-0.0254 |
| 14RW | 2.1082 | 1.6002 | 0.254 | ±0.0254 | ±0.0508 |
| 14H | 2.1082 | 1.2446 | 0.4318 | ±0.0254 | ±0.0508 |
| 14XH | 2.1082 | 0.9906 | 0.5588 | ±0.0254 | ±0.0508 |
| 14½ | 1.9812 | 1.6002 | 0.1905 | ±0.0254 | ±0.0254 |
| 15XXX | 1.8288 | 1.7653 | 0.03048 | ±0.0127 | ±0.0127 |
| 15UT | 1.8288 | 1.6383 | 0.09652 | ±0.0127 | ±0.0254 |
| 15XTS | 1.8288 | 1.6002 | 0.1143 | ±0.0127 | ±0.0254 |
| 15TW | 1.8288 | 1.524 | 0.1524 | ±0.0127 | +0.0381/-0.0127 |
| 15RW | 1.8288 | 1.3716 | 0.2286 | ±0.0127 | ±0.0381 |
| 15H | 1.8288 | 1.27 | 0.2794 | ±0.0127 | ±0.0508 |
| 15½ | 1.7272 | 1.3716 | 0.1778 | ±0.0127 | ±0.0381 |
| 16XX | 1.651 | 1.524 | 0.0635 | ±0.0127 | +0.0254/-0.0381 |
| 16UT | 1.651 | 1.4605 | 0.09652 | ±0.0127 | ±0.0254 |
| 16XT | 1.651 | 1.397 | 0.127 | ±0.0127 | +0.0381/-0.0127 |
| 16TW | 1.651 | 1.3462 | 0.1524 | ±0.0127 | +0.0381/-0.0127 |
| 16RW | 1.651 | 1.1938 | 0.2286 | ±0.0127 | ±0.0381 |
| 16H | 1.651 | 0.8382 | 0.4064 | ±0.0127 | ±0.0508 |
| 16½ | 1.5748 | 1.3208 | 0.127 | ±0.0127 | ±0.0381 |
| 17XX | 1.4986 | 1.3716 | 0.0635 | ±0.0127 | +0.0254/-0.0127 |
| 17SP | 1.4986 | 1.0414 | 0.2286 | ±0.0127 | ±0.0381 |
| 17H | 1.4986 | 0.9906 | 0.254 | ±0.0127 | ±0.0508 |
| 17UTS | 1.4859 | 1.3208 | 0.08382 | +0.0127/-0.0254 | ±0.0254 |
| 17XT | 1.4732 | 1.27 | 0.1016 | ±0.0127 | ±0.0254 |
| 17TW | 1.4732 | 1.2192 | 0.127 | ±0.0127 | +0.0127/-0.0381 |
| 17RW | 1.4732 | 1.0668 | 0.2032 | ±0.0127 | ±0.0381 |
| 17½ | 1.4224 | 1.1684 | 0.127 | ±0.0127 | ±0.0381 |
| 18XX | 1.27 | 1.143 | 0.0635 | ±0.0127 | ±0.0254 |
| 18UTS | 1.27 | 1.1176 | 0.0762 | +0.0254/-0.0127 | +0.0381/-0.0254 |
| 18XT | 1.27 | 1.0668 | 0.1016 | ±0.0127 | ±0.0254 |
| 18TW | 1.27 | 0.9652 | 0.1524 | ±0.0127 | +0.0381/-0.0127 |
| 18RW | 1.27 | 0.8382 | 0.2159 | ±0.0127 | ±0.0381 |
| 18H | 1.27 | 0.762 | 0.254 | ±0.0127 | ±0.0508 |
| 18½ | 1.1684 | 0.8636 | 0.1524 | ±0.0127 | ±0.0381 |
| 19XX | 1.0795 | 0.9525 | 0.0635 | ±0.0127 | ±0.0254 |
| 19H | 1.0795 | 0.5715 | 0.254 | ±0.0127 | ±0.0381 |
| 19XT | 1.0668 | 0.889 | 0.0889 | ±0.0127 | ±0.0254 |
| 19TW | 1.0668 | 0.8128 | 0.127 | ±0.0127 | +0.0381/-0.0127 |
| 19RW | 1.0668 | 0.6858 | 0.1905 | ±0.0127 | ±0.0381 |
| 19½ | 0.9906 | 0.6858 | 0.1524 | ±0.0127 | ±0.0381 |
| 20XX | 0.9017 | 0.7747 | 0.0635 | +0.0127/-0 | ±0.0254 |
| 20XT | 0.9017 | 0.6985 | 0.1016 | +0.0127/-0 | +0.0254/-0.0127 |
| 20TW | 0.9017 | 0.6477 | 0.127 | +0.0127/-0 | +0.0381/-0 |
| 20RW | 0.9017 | 0.5969 | 0.1524 | +0.0127/-0 | +0.0254/-0.0127 |
| 20HV | 0.9017 | 0.4953 | 0.2032 | +0.0127/-0 | ±0.0381 |
| 20½ | 0.8636 | 0.6731 | 0.09652 | +0.0127/-0 | ±0.0254 |
| 21XX | 0.8128 | 0.7366 | 0.0381 | +0.0127/-0 | +0.0127/-0.0254 |
| 21XT | 0.8128 | 0.635 | 0.0889 | +0.0127/-0 | +0.0254/-0.0127 |
| 21TW | 0.8128 | 0.5842 | 0.1143 | +0.0127/-0 | +0.0254/-0.0127 |
| 21RW | 0.8128 | 0.508 | 0.1524 | +0.0127/-0 | +0.0254/-0.0127 |
| 21H | 0.8128 | 0.4191 | 0.19812 | +0.0127/-0 | ±0.0381 |
| 21½ | 0.762 | 0.6096 | 0.0762 | +0.0127/-0 | +0.0127/-0.0254 |
| 22S | 0.7239 | 0.1524 | 0.28702 | ±0.0127 | +0.0254/-0.0127 |
| 22XX | 0.7112 | 0.5969 | 0.05842 | +0.0127/-0 | ±0.0127 |
| 22XTS | 0.7112 | 0.5334 | 0.0889 | +0.0127/-0 | +0.0254/-0.0127 |
| 22TW | 0.7112 | 0.508 | 0.1016 | +0.0127/-0 | +0.0127/-0.0254 |
| 22RW | 0.7112 | 0.4064 | 0.1524 | +0.0127/-0 | +0.0254/-0.0127 |
| 22½ | 0.6604 | 0.5207 | 0.07112 | +0.0127/-0 | +0.0127/-0.0254 |
| 23HV | 0.6477 | 0.127 | 0.26162 | ±0.0127 | ±0.0254 |
| 23XX | 0.635 | 0.508 | 0.0635 | +0.0127/-0 | +0.0254/-0.0127 |
| 23TW | 0.635 | 0.4318 | 0.1016 | +0.0127/-0 | +0.0254/-0.0127 |
| 23RW | 0.635 | 0.3302 | 0.1524 | +0.0127/-0 | +0.0254/-0.0127 |
| 23½ | 0.5842 | 0.4445 | 0.07112 | +0.0127/-0 | +0.0127/-0.0254 |
| 24HV | 0.5715 | 0.127 | 0.22352 | ±0.0127 | +0.0254/-0.0127 |
| 24XX | 0.5588 | 0.4064 | 0.0762 | +0.0127/-0 | +0.0254/-0.0127 |
| 24TW | 0.5588 | 0.3556 | 0.1016 | +0.0127/-0 | +0.0254/-0.0127 |
| 24RW | 0.5588 | 0.3048 | 0.127 | +0.0127/-0 | +0.0254/-0.0127 |
| 24½ | 0.5334 | 0.4191 | 0.05842 | +0.0127/-0 | +0.0127/-0.0254 |
| 25S | 0.5207 | 0.1524 | 0.18542 | ±0.0127 | ±0.0254 |
| 25XX | 0.508 | 0.4064 | 0.0508 | +0.0127/-0 | +0.0254/-0.0127 |
| 25TW | 0.508 | 0.3048 | 0.1016 | +0.0127/-0 | +0.0254/-0.0127 |
| 25RW | 0.508 | 0.254 | 0.127 | +0.0127/-0 | +0.0254/-0.0127 |
| 25½ | 0.4826 | 0.3683 | 0.05842 | +0.0127/-0 | +0.0127/-0.0254 |
| 26S | 0.4699 | 0.1143 | 0.1778 | ±0.0127 | +0.0254/-0.0127 |
| 26XV | 0.4572 | 0.3429 | 0.05842 | +0.0127/-0 | +0.0254/-0.0127 |
| 26TW | 0.4572 | 0.3048 | 0.0762 | +0.0127/-0 | +0.0254/-0.0127 |
| 26RW | 0.4572 | 0.254 | 0.1016 | +0.0127/-0 | +0.0254/-0.0127 |
| 27XV | 0.4064 | 0.2921 | 0.05842 | +0.0127/-0 | +0.0254/-0.0127 |
| 27TW | 0.4064 | 0.254 | 0.0762 | +0.0127/-0 | +0.0254/-0.0127 |
| 27RW | 0.4064 | 0.2032 | 0.1016 | +0.0127/-0 | +0.0254/-0.0127 |
| 28XV | 0.3556 | 0.2667 | 0.04572 | +0.0127/-0 | +0.0254/-0.0127 |
| 28TW | 0.3556 | 0.2286 | 0.0635 | +0.0127/-0 | +0.0254/-0.0127 |
| 28RW | 0.3556 | 0.1778 | 0.0889 | +0.0127/-0 | +0.0254/-0.0127 |
| 29RW | 0.3302 | 0.1778 | 0.0762 | +0.0127/-0 | +0.0254/-0.0127 |
| 30RW | 0.3048 | 0.1524 | 0.0762 | +0.0127/-0 | +0.0254/-0.0127 |
| 31RW | 0.254 | 0.127 | 0.0635 | +0.0127/-0 | +0.0254/-0.0127 |
| 32RW | 0.2286 | 0.1016 | 0.0635 | +0.0127/-0 | +0.0254/-0.0127 |
| 33RW | 0.2032 | 0.1016 | 0.0508 | +0.0127/-0 | +0.0254/-0.0127 |
| 34RW | 0.1778 | 0.0762 | 0.0508 | +0.0127/-0 | +0.0254/-0.0127 |
| 35RW | 0.127 | 0.0508 | 0.0381 | +0.0127/-0 | +0.0254/-0.0127 |
工業用ステンレスパイプ
外径3mmの場合、肉厚0.1mm~1.00まで、外径15mmの場合、肉厚0.3mm~1.8mmまで製作可能です。
内径、肉厚中心の製造も可能ですので、お申し出ください。
- 取り扱い材質
- 304・316・304L・316L・BST
